XRP ETF Key Deadlines That Could Drive Altcoin Market This Week

A series of approaching deadlines for XRP-related ETF applications has placed regulatory timing back into focus for digital asset observers.

Coin Bureau shared a timetable showing when several asset managers are set to receive decisions or further action on their filings, presenting a clustered window that could carry broader implications for institutional accessibility to XRP.

Key Dates for Major Applicants

The schedule outlines a sequence beginning with Grayscale on October 18, followed by 21Shares on October 19, and Bitwise on October 20. Canary Capital is listed for October 23, WisdomTree for October 25, and Franklin Templeton on November 14.

This succession of dates underscores how multiple firms are seeking to formalize XRP exposure through regulated investment products, concentrating attention on how the regulatory landscape may respond within a short timeframe.

What These Filings Represent

While price speculation often surrounds ETF discussions, the underlying significance lies in formal market integration. Approval of such products would indicate recognition of XRP as an asset suitable for regulated markets, expanding its reach beyond retail access.

Even if prices are not moved immediately, the presence of multiple prominent asset managers pursuing similar products signals sustained institutional interest. Each deadline will serve as a reference point for gauging regulatory posture and appetite for new digital asset offerings.
